DTC P0AE2-773: Hybrid Battery Precharge Contactor Circuit Stuck Closed: Procedure
- CHECK DTC OUTPUT (HYBRID CONTROL)
- Connect the Techstream to the DLC3.
- Turn the power switch on (IG).
- Enter the following menus: Powertrain / Hybrid Control / Trouble Codes.
- Check if DTCs are output.
Result
Result Proceed to P0E2-773 only is output. A Any of the following DTCs are also output. B DTC No. Relevant Diagnosis P0A1A-151, 155, 156, 200, 658, 659, 791, 792, 793 Generator Control Module P0A1B-163, 164, 168, 193, 511, 512, 661, 786, 794, 795, 796 Drive Motor "A" Control Module P0A1D-148 Hybrid Powertrain Control Module P0A3F-243 Drive Motor "A" Position Sensor Circuit P0A40-500 Drive Motor "A" Position Sensor Circuit Range/Performance P0A41-245 Drive Motor "A" Position Sensor Circuit Low P0A4B-253 Generator Position Sensor Circuit P0A4C-513 Generator Position Sensor Circuit Range/Performance P0A4D-255 Generator Position Sensor Circuit Low P0A78-266, 267, 586 Drive Motor "A" Inverter Performance P0A94-442 DC / DC Converter Performance P0AE0-228 Hybrid Battery Negative Contactor Control Circuit High P0AA4-232 Hybrid Battery Negative Contactor Circuit Stuck Closed P0AE7-224 Hybrid Battery Precharge Contactor Control Circuit High P0C76-523 Hybrid Battery System Discharge Time Too Long P2511-149 ECM/PCM Power Relay Sense Circuit Intermittent P3004-132 Power Cable Malfunction P324E-788 MG-ECU Power Relay Intermittent Circuit U0110 (all INF codes)*1 Lost Communication with Drive Motor Control Module "A" HINT:
- *1: If any INF codes are output for this DTC, refer to the corresponding diagnostic procedure.
- P0AE2-773 may be output due to a malfunction which causes the DTCs in the table above to be output. In this case, first troubleshoot the output DTCs in the table above. Then, perform a reproduction test to check that no DTCs are output.
- Turn the power switch off.
B → See step 6
A: Go to next step
- CHECK FREEZE FRAME DATA (HYBRID CONTROL)
- Connect the Techstream to the DLC3.
- Turn the power switch on (IG).
- Enter the following menus: Powertrain / Hybrid Control / Trouble Codes.
- Read the freeze frame data of DTC P0AE2-773.
Result
Result Proceed to Post-boost voltage (VL) is 60 V or more. A Pre-boost voltage (VL) is less than 60 V. B - Turn the power switch off.
B → See step 5
A: Go to next step
- CHECK HYBRID BATTERY JUNCTION BLOCK ASSEMBLY WARNING:
Be sure to wear insulated gloves.
- Check that the service plug grip is not installed.NOTE:
After removing the service plug grip, do not turn the power switch on (READY), unless instructed by the repair information because this may cause a malfunction.
- Remove the upper hybrid battery cover sub-assembly. Refer to REMOVAL - Step 19 .
- Measure the resistance according to the value(s) in the table below.
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
Standard Resistance
Tester Connection Switch Condition Specified Condition T3-1 (CEI) - k2-1 (-) Power switch off 10 kΩ or higher TEXT IN ILLUSTRATION*1 Hybrid Battery Junction Block Assembly HINT:
- If a system main relay is stuck closed, inspect the HV relay assembly without removing it from the vehicle, in order to keep the relay closed.
- If the result of reading the freeze frame data is A, the hybrid battery junction block assembly must be replaced. Measuring resistance can determine that this is either a present or past malfunction.
- Install the upper hybrid battery cover sub-assembly.
NG → See step 4
OK → See step 4
